COVID-19: Buhari Orders 2 months of Cash Transfer, food for the ‘vulnerable’ during shutdown

During President Buhari’s brief speech, in which he imposed a curfew on Lagos, the FCT, and Ogun state, he revealed that Government will cater to the less privileged in society during the 2 weeks of lockdown.

The president disclosed that he directed unconditional cash transfers for the next two months which shall be paid immediately.

Also, he revealed that the internally displaced persons will receive two months of food rations in the coming weeks.

“For the most vulnerable in our society, I have directed that the conditional cash transfers for the next two months be paid immediately,” The president said

Our Internally displaced persons will also receive two months of food rations in the coming weeks.
